How they compare
Ecuador currently reports 0.1652 kt against 0.1553 kt in Bangladesh, a difference of 0.0099 kt.
That makes Ecuador's figure about 1.1 times Bangladesh's.
The two have swapped places 2 times across 34 shared years of data; in 1990 it was Ecuador ahead.
Bangladesh ranks 42nd and Ecuador ranks 40th of 207 countries.
Ecuador has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Bangladesh | Ecuador |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.0335 kt | 0.0696 kt | 0.0361 kt | Ecuador |
| 2000s | 0.0572 kt | 0.0898 kt | 0.0325 kt | Ecuador |
| 2010s | 0.1109 kt | 0.1368 kt | 0.0259 kt | Ecuador |
| 2020s | 0.1439 kt | 0.1528 kt | 0.0089 kt | Ecuador |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
